比特币自2009年问世以来,作为第一个成功的去中心化数字货币,其底层技术——区块链协议,成为了全球关注的焦点。区块链协议不仅是比特币的基础,也是理解数字货币以及未来各种去中心化应用的关键要素。那么,什么是比特币的区块链协议,它是如何运作的,又具有哪些重要功能与应用呢?本文将对此进行深入解析。

什么是比特币的区块链协议?

比特币的区块链协议是一种分布式账本技术,它使用去中心化的方式记录交易数据。简单来说,它就是一个存储在全球成千上万的计算机上的公开账本,每个人都可以查看并确认交易,但没有一个中央权威可以修改信息。在比特币网络中,交易被分成多个“小块”(称为区块),并按照时间顺序相连,形成链条,且每个区块都包含一个指向前一个区块的哈希值,确保了数据的不可篡改性和安全性。

区块链的核心功能

比特币区块链协议的核心功能包括去中心化、安全性和透明性。首先,去中心化意味着没有单一的控制者来管理账本,任何人都可以作为“矿工”参与到交易验证中。其次,安全性体现在使用加密技术来保护交易数据,保证只有拥有私钥的人才能进行交易。最后,透明性使得所有交易记录都可以被任何人查看,从而提高了系统的可信度。正因为这些特性,比特币的区块链才不同于传统金融体系。

比特币区块链的工作原理

在比特币区块链中,首先,用户发起交易,系统会将这些交易打包成一个区块。在形成区块的过程中,矿工们通过计算复杂的数学问题来验证交易的有效性。这些数学问题被称为工作量证明(Proof of Work),只有矿工完成了这些计算,才能将新交易区块添加到链上。同时,成功挖掘新区块的矿工还会获得一定数量的比特币作为奖励。这种设计激励了矿工们的参与,从而维护了整个网络的安全性与稳定性。

比特币区块链协议的应用场景

除了作为数字货币的基础设施外,比特币区块链协议还可以被应用于其他领域。例如,智能合约、供应链管理以及身份验证等方面。在智能合约中,区块链可以记录合约的执行过程,确保合约的透明性与自动化。又如在供应链管理中,区块链能够确保每个环节的可追溯性,降低欺诈风险,增强消费者对产品的信任度。此外,随着越来越多的行业开始认识到区块链的优势,预计未来会有更多创新应用应运而生。

与比特币区块链协议相关的常见问题

1. 比特币区块链的安全性如何保障?

比特币区块链的安全性主要依靠去中心化的网络结构和加密技术。由于区块链是一个分布于全球各地的节点,每个节点都存储了完整的交易记录,因此如果想要篡改某笔交易,需要同时控制超过51%的计算能力,这是极其困难的。此外,SHA-256哈希算法的应用,使得每个区块的不可篡改性得以加强。每个区块的内容都会生成一个独特的哈希值,而任何对区块内容的微小改动都会导致其哈希值的巨大变化,从而被网络中的其他节点识别。

此外,矿工参与区块链的工作量证明机制意味着他们需要耗费大量的计算资源和电力才能完成交易验证,这进一步提高了攻击者成功篡改网络的难度。正是这些多重的安全措施,使得比特币区块链被广泛认为是一个相对安全和可靠的数字交易方式。

2. 比特币区块链是如何更新的?

比特币区块链的更新过程是通过交易提交和新区块的生成来实现的。用户通过其比特币钱包提交交易请求,交易信息会被广播到整个网络。矿工们会将接收到的交易信息进行验证,确保其有效性,包括确认发送者有足够的比特币以及交易没有被双重使用。当一个矿工成功解决了工作量证明的数学难题时,他们便可以将所有经过验证的交易打包到一个新区块中,然后凭借哈希值将其连接到现有的区块链上。

每当新区块被生成并添加到区块链中,网络中的其他节点会更新他们的本地账本,以确保所有用户持有相同的信息。这种去中心化的更新机制使得比特币网络越来越庞大且复杂,但却始终保持了高效率和一致性。

3. 比特币交易的确认时间有多长?

比特币交易的确认时间通常是指一个交易被矿工录入块并被其他节点确认的时长,平均约为10分钟。然而,这个时间并不是绝对的,许多因素都会影响确认时间,例如网络拥堵程度、交易费用的高低等。当,比特币网络的交易量激增时,排队等待确认的交易数量也会相应增加,导致确认时间延长。为了提高交易的可优先级,用户可以选择支付更高的交易费用,诱导矿工更快地处理他们的交易。

在比特币的生态系统中,6次确认通常被视为相对安全的标准,因为在这期间,成功进行区块链重组的可能性大幅降低。虽然有些小额交易可以在3次确认内被认为是安全的,但对于大额交易,建议等待至少6次确认,以减少潜在的欺诈风险。

4. 比特币区块链技术的未来发展趋势是什么?

随着技术不断进步和社会需求的变化,比特币区块链也面临诸多挑战与机遇。首先,扩容问题是当前比特币网络的主流讨论话题之一。为了提高交易处理能力,Layer 2 解决方案如闪电网络(Lightning Network)应运而生,它能够将比特币交易从主链转移到二层网络上快速处理,从而减轻主链的负担。

其次,隐私问题也日益受到重视。虽然比特币交易是相对匿名的,但所有交易都是公开的,这对用户的隐私形成了一定威胁。因此,许多新兴项目正在探索如何在区块链技术中增加隐私保护措施,如Zk-SNARKs等技术。

最后,更多的传统金融机构与企业也开始注意到区块链的潜力,正在寻求更多的区块链应用及合作。随着更多国家开始探索和研究数字货币央行(CBDC),比特币的区块链技术极有可能在更广泛的金融场景中得到应用。

综上所述,比特币的区块链协议是一个复杂而伟大的技术设计,它不仅实现了数字货币的去中心化,还推动了各类应用场景的开发。无论是安全性、透明性,还是未来的趋势,都是我们需要深入理解和探索的内容。